What impact does the fall of the euro have on the investment opportunities in the cryptocurrency industry?
How does the decline in the value of the euro affect the potential for investment in the cryptocurrency industry?
3 answers
- Hatim ErrattabJun 01, 2022 · 4 years agoThe fall of the euro can have both positive and negative impacts on investment opportunities in the cryptocurrency industry. On one hand, a weaker euro can make cryptocurrencies more attractive to investors as an alternative investment. When the value of the euro decreases, investors may seek to diversify their portfolios and allocate more funds to cryptocurrencies, which could potentially drive up demand and increase prices. On the other hand, a declining euro may also indicate economic instability and uncertainty, which could lead to a decrease in overall investment activity, including in the cryptocurrency market. Additionally, fluctuations in currency exchange rates can impact the profitability of cryptocurrency trading, as exchange rates between cryptocurrencies and fiat currencies are often influenced by the value of major currencies like the euro. Overall, the impact of the fall of the euro on investment opportunities in the cryptocurrency industry will depend on various factors, including market conditions, investor sentiment, and global economic trends.
